Set within the private Aldwick Bay Estate, this detached cottage-style home blends period character with recent modern upgrades across 1,410 sq ft. The ground floor offers a bright, open-plan living/dining area with tri-fold doors and a wood-burning stove, plus a refitted kitchen and separate utility for practical family life. The Westerly rear garden, sun terrace and deck provide private outdoor space and afternoon sun.
Upstairs there are three bedrooms and a family bathroom, with a partially converted loft and attic room that offers clear potential for a fourth bedroom or home office subject to conversion. Practical features include a garage, driveway parking, gas central heating and generous storage including an airing cupboard and eaves space. The property is offered chain-free and sits on a large plot within a very low-crime, affluent neighbourhood with private beach access via the estate.
Buyers should note a single family bathroom and the loft requires completion to create a fully usable extra room. Broadband speeds are reported as slow despite excellent mobile signal. There is an annual estate charge of £270 and the house, while recently renovated, retains some original features that may need ongoing upkeep.
